About Rock Lake: Rock Lake is a 1,048-acre lake located about eight miles northeast of Detroit Lakes in central Becker County. It is locally noted for solid panfish angling, along with fair walleye, largemouth bass, and northern pike fishing. The lake is also well known for excellent late-season waterfowl hunting. The surrounding woods are filled with deer trails worn down to bare dirt, and several of these lots provide plenty of space for deer, turkey, and even bear hunting. The location also places you close to Tamarac Wildlife Refuge, adding even more outdoor opportunities.
